School Rumble c.276

Is SR truly, truly leaving us? Why, oh, why?

This chapter focuses on everyone’s favorite, Yakumo. A ghost mocks her insecurities, pushing Yakumo to emotional outburst. Gasp! An emotional Yakumo. Who would’ve thought?

What is this need by Kobayashi to stay away from stereotypical end of an almost gag manga? Are we to accept the emo pouring out of the latest chapters? Why stick with emo?

Bleach c.-98

I’ve become Bleach whore once again. Should I feel shame? Bah. No need to be an apologist about it.

Urahara and Tsukabishi’s banishment from the not!Heaven becomes clearer by the minute. In order to ’salvage’ the souls of their comrades, forbidden techniques were used: Tsukabishi and his spells; and Urahara and his Science.

If the turmoil of present day Bleach stems from way back when, why hasn’t Urahara stopped Aizen and his cohorts? How could Aizen be beyond suspicion? Surely, Kubo will present us a convincing argument, perhaps satisfying as well.

Psyren c.26

Reading Psyren reminds me of Gantz-lite, but not in a derogatory way.

At this phase, an assembly of characters line up for introductions, such as Hyoudou Kagetora’s appearance on the second to the last page of the chapter. His purpose must be to mentor the newly initiated Psi users.

So far, unanswered questions is the norm. Yet the pacing seems right on the money. The release of tension skates between comedy and thriller adventure. Gotta say, excellent use of tension and release.

Fullmetal Alchemist c.84

My favorite sin is Lust, but in Hagaren it’s Greed. Why so? Just because.

A quick recap of the FMA so far: Ed, Greed, and two other chimeras team up for perhaps some epic ass-whooping later on; Winry is a witness protection program; Scar is still emo; and poor Al is caught by the Fuhrer’s creepy ’son’. I mean, dude, the kid freaks me out.

Wow. I still miss the anime, having alloted 50+ entries on the subject. (I can’t believe I was able to blog ep1-50. Those were the days.) I know that the movie some kinda wrapped up the ‘loose ends’, but I’d rather the original storyline animated.
